MINUTES — Management Meeting, Outsourcing Review

Attendees: operations, finance, and support leadership.

The committee reviewed the proposal to transfer tier-one customer support to Marrowgate Services, with the Calder Bay centre handling overflow. Projected annual savings were deemed credible; transition costs require further validation by finance before sign-off. Next review is scheduled for month-end. The meeting closed with the confidential item recorded below.

board note of hawef-yajog: The finance team signed off on a budget of $379.0 million for Project Eliox.

Facilities Ticket — Prototype Workshop, Building 2

Request: The extraction fan in the Marroway prototype workshop is rattling and needs inspection before Friday's milling run. Please schedule an engineer for a morning slot, as the workshop is in use after 13:00. Note the workshop door auto-locks; the engineer will need the keypad code to enter, which is provided below.

badge for yahif-bahaf: bdg-XUBUM-7

# Kestrelpay currency conversion notes for support staff:
# When customers report off-by-one-cent totals, it is almost always
# banker's rounding in the Tallowmark FX module, not a billing bug.
# We round at the final display step only; intermediate sums keep
# six decimal places. Do not hand-adjust invoices. The FX module
# authenticates against the rates service using the credential set
# on the next line.

secret setting of kagup-haweg: RELAY_SECRET20=79282600b75847005433

Hi team,

Before I hand off the 3.2 release, please note the humidity sensor drift reported on Verdana controllers in the Elmbrook trial site. Drift exceeds 4% after roughly ten days of continuous operation; firmware 3.2.1 adds an automatic recalibration cycle every 72 hours. Support should advise growers to install 3.2.1 and trigger a manual recalibration once. The hotfix bundle must be verified before distribution, so I'm including the signing key used for the 3.2.1 packages below.

release key, fahof-yagap: bky3_m5d